In our lip makeup courses, we don’t just teach you to draw a line. We start with understanding lip anatomy – the Cupid’s bow, the vermilion border, the philtrum. We dive deep into colour theory, learning which shades complement different skin tones and how to create custom colours that are truly unique. You’ll learn how to correct uneven lip shapes, how to make thin lips appear fuller, and how to minimize the appearance of very full lips, all with an artistic eye.
We’ll cover precise techniques for lining, filling, and blending. You’ll master various finishes – matte, satin, glossy – and learn how to make lip colour last for hours, even through meals and conversations. What most people don’t realize is that proper lip prep, like exfoliation and hydration, is just as crucial as the application itself, and we’ll cover that in detail too.

Her biggest fear in the lip makeup courses was drawing a straight line. We practiced with tracing sheets, then on practice skins, then slowly on models. I showed her how to use a fine brush with a liquid liner, applying it in tiny segments instead of one long stroke. It took time, but her persistence paid off.
